KA-EX introduced Creatine EAA+ Booster, a ready-to-drink functional beverage designed to overcome creatine stability challenges in RTD formulations. Featuring a patented push-cap system and a blend of creatine, amino acids, caffeine and electrolytes, the launch highlights ongoing innovation in performance-focused beverage delivery systems.

RECOVER 180 is expanding its organic hydration lineup with the launch of Tropical Ice and Orange Cream. The new flavors reinforce the brand’s focus on clean, functional hydration for athletes and active consumers seeking better-for-you alternatives to traditional sports drinks.
DripDrop Hydration is expanding its portfolio with Zero Sugar Plus, a clean-label electrolyte drink mix designed for daily hydration and recovery. The new formula delivers three times the electrolytes of leading sports drinks with zero sugar and no artificial sweeteners.

Gatorade is introducing Gatorade Lower Sugar, formulated without artificial flavors, sweeteners or colors and offering three-quarters less sugar than the original. The drink rolls out nationwide in spring 2026 in four flavors, including the return of Rain Berry.
